Fire Safety Talk Wednesday 23rd March 2016.

extinguishersSheila from the Fire Safety Services came to talk to our children about keeping fire safe at home and school. She introduced a variety of possible fire hazards, which could happen in a typical home, which the children related to.  All of the children could explain our evacuation procedure at school but only a few had talked at home about what to do in the event of a fire. Sheila? had a power point presentation that showed just how quickly a fire can get out of control and emphasised the need for working fire alarms in our own homes. She explained how to test that the alarms were working regularly because sometimes the battery power can run out. The children realised the importance of fire safety and felt that they could go home and explain the hazards to their parents. Everyone promised to test that their smoke alarms were in good working order that evening and when I checked the next day, the majority had done so. We left the talk feeling positive about keeping our homes safe.
